Overview of H4 Headlight Assemblies
H4 headlight assemblies are an integral component of modern automotive lighting systems, renowned for their efficiency and robust performance. Designed to accommodate a dual-filament bulb, H4 assemblies offer both high and low beam functionality in a single unit. This innovation not only enhances visibility for drivers at night or in adverse weather conditions but also simplifies the replacement process, making it an attractive feature for car enthusiasts and everyday drivers alike.
The H4 bulb itself is characterized by its unique design, featuring a P43t base and typically rated at 60/55 watts. This combination allows for bright illumination while ensuring energy efficiency. H4 assemblies are commonly found in a wide range of vehicles, from motorcycles to SUVs, reflecting their versatility and widespread applicability in the automotive market.

Understanding Halogen Technology in H4 Headlight Assemblies
Halogen headlights utilize a simple yet effective technology that enhances visibility during night driving. The main element of this system is the halogen gas, which helps to maintain the brightness and longevity of the bulb. When the filament inside the bulb heats up, the halogen gas reacts with the tungsten evaporating from the filament, allowing it to redeposit back onto the filament. This process not only extends the life of the bulb but also maintains a consistent, bright light output.
Moreover, halogen bulbs are known for their efficient light production and affordability, making them a popular choice for many vehicle owners. Despite emerging technologies like LEDs and xenon lights, halogen remains a staple in the automotive industry due to its reliability and ease of replacement. Comparing H4 Headlight Assemblies: LED vs. Halogen vs. Xenon
When considering H4 headlight assemblies, it’s essential to compare the main types available: halogen, LED, and xenon. Halogen bulbs are the most traditional and widely used, but they have their limitations, such as shorter lifespan and lower energy efficiency compared to other options. However, their warm light output and affordability can be appealing for many drivers.
LED headlights, on the other hand, have gained immense popularity in recent years due to their energy efficiency and long lifespan. They typically consume less power, produce less heat, and offer a much wider range of color temperatures. This results in better visibility and a more modern aesthetic for vehicles equipped with LED H4 assemblies. However, they can be more expensive upfront, which might deter budget-conscious consumers.
Xenon headlights, also known as HID (High-Intensity Discharge), offer another alternative, known for their brightness and performance. These lights produce a strong, white light that can significantly improve visibility in dark conditions. However, they can be more complicated to install and require a ballast, making them less user-friendly than their halogen and LED counterparts. When choosing among these options, it is crucial to consider factors such as driving conditions, budget, and installation preferences.
Maintenance Tips for Your H4 Headlight Assemblies
Proper maintenance of H4 headlight assemblies is essential for ensuring optimal performance and longevity. One key aspect is regularly inspecting the lights for any signs of wear or damage. Over time, the plastic lens can become clouded or yellowed, diminishing the light output. If you notice a significant decrease in visibility, it may be time to clean or replace the lens cover.
Cleaning the headlight assemblies is a straightforward task that can significantly improve their performance. Using a specialized headlight restoration kit or a mixture of baking soda and water with a soft cloth can help remove the buildup of grime and oxidation that accumulates over time. Regular maintenance not only enhances the effectiveness of your headlights but also improves the overall appearance of your vehicle.
Another tip is to ensure that the headlight electrical connections are free from corrosion and dirt. A clean connection ensures optimal power flow to the bulbs, which can prevent flickering and prolong their life. Periodically checking the wiring and connectors for any issues is an excellent preventive measure. Ensuring that your H4 headlight assemblies are well-maintained will enhance your safety on the road while saving you money on premature replacements.
Legal Considerations When Upgrading H4 Headlight Assemblies
Before upgrading your H4 headlight assemblies, it’s essential to be aware of the legal considerations that govern vehicle lighting in your region. Different countries and states have specific regulations regarding the brightness and color of headlights. While upgrading to brighter or different colored lights may enhance visibility, it could also lead to legal complications if the chosen assembly does not comply with local laws.
Many jurisdictions require that headlights adhere to certain standards for brightness, beam pattern, and color temperature. For instance, using LED or xenon conversion kits may be prohibited in some areas unless the lights are specifically designed and approved for road use. It is crucial to research local laws and regulations to ensure that your upgrades are compliant and won’t result in fines or issues with vehicle inspections.
In addition to legal compliance, using non-compliant headlight assemblies can lead to increased risks on the road. Improperly focused beams can blind oncoming traffic and compromise safety for both the driver and other road users. Therefore, it is advisable to choose H4 headlight assemblies from reputable manufacturers and retailers that provide products certified for road use. By prioritizing both compliance and safety, drivers can enjoy enhanced visibility while remaining aligned with the law.

5. What is the average lifespan of H4 headlight bulbs?
The average lifespan of H4 headlight bulbs varies depending on the type you choose. Halogen bulbs typically last anywhere from 500 to 1,000 hours of usage. While they are widely used, they may not offer the longevity that other lighting technologies can provide.
On the other hand, LED H4 headlight bulbs are known for their extended lifespan, often lasting between 15,000 to 30,000 hours. This makes them a popular choice among drivers looking for durability and reduced maintenance over time. It’s essential to consider your driving habits and preferences when selecting headlight bulbs for optimum longevity.
6. How do I know if my H4 headlight assembly needs replacement?
Several signs indicate that your H4 headlight assembly may need replacement. If you notice dimming lights, flickering, or one headlight out while the other remains functional, it may be time to consider a replacement. These issues may arise due to aging bulb filaments or damage to the assembly itself.
Another indicator is the presence of condensation or moisture inside the headlight housing, which can compromise visibility and create an environment for corrosion. Additionally, cracked or chipped lenses can scatter light and lead to unsafe driving conditions. Regularly inspecting your headlights can help ensure that any issues are addressed promptly.
